Director of Energy Strategy & Transformation (DSO) National Grid is hiring a Director of Energy Strategy & Transformation (DSO) for our Distribution System Operating department in New York. Locations: Buffalo, NY. Position type: Full‑time, On‑site. Salary: $174,000 – $246,000.

National Grid is a leading utility that delivers safe and secure energy to homes, communities, and businesses. Our commitment is to advance a sustainable future by anticipating consumer needs, reducing delivery costs, and pioneering flexible energy systems.

About This Job This role will develop and execute the vision for our Distribution System Operator (DSO) in New York, integrating new technologies, regulatory frameworks, and customer engagement strategies. The Director will lead the team, define financial impacts, and drive collaboration across internal teams and external partners.

Job Purpose The electric utility industry is undergoing rapid transformation through distributed generation, accelerated load growth, and rising customer expectations. The Director will create and drive a vision for the future DSO model, ensuring safe, reliable, and innovative grid management.

Key Accountabilities

Strategic Leadership: Develop a compelling DSO vision for NY Electric, aligned with organizational goals and industry trends.

Build, coach, and lead a high‑performing team, hiring and developing talent.

Create and maintain prioritized roadmaps (5‑year and annual) for DSO transformation.

Define the financial impacts to customers, third parties, and National Grid based on the range of DSO adoption.

Stakeholder Engagement: Educate and influence senior leadership on DSO objectives and progress.

Drive collaboration with internal teams (electric operations, control centre, regulatory, customer, IT, finance) and external partners (policy makers, regulators, industry peers).

Represent NY in cross‑regional initiatives with New England and UK counterparts and external stakeholders such as PSC staff.

Execution & Change Management: Drive the implementation of DSO strategies, ensuring measurable financial and operational impacts.

Oversee proactive communication, training, and change management for all impacted groups.

Engage with digital delivery teams to ensure technology supports business objectives.

Coordinate process changes and ensure alignment with business objectives.

Performance & Benefit Realization: Define and track key performance indicators (KPIs) such as grid reliability, DER integration, and stakeholder satisfaction.

Own the realization of business and customer benefits, ensuring clarity and accountability across teams.

Industry Benchmarking & Networking: Benchmark against internal and external best practices, define and monitor industry signposts, and drive change based on insights.

Understand the digital product landscape for DSO capabilities and collaborate to define DSO technology & data strategies.

Proactively network with other utilities and industry partners to leverage innovations and improvement opportunities.

Organizational Development: Define the long‑term organisational structure for DSO and supporting teams and lead the growth and evolution of the team, including current open positions and consultants.

Qualifications

Bachelor’s degree in a relevant field; advanced degree preferred.

10+ years of leadership experience, including managing change programmes and integrating multiple business units.

Proven track record with regulated utilities and knowledge of NY public policy (REV, CLCPA) and “Grid of the Future” initiatives.

Experience and knowledge of electric customer programmes.

Strong strategic, analytical, and problem‑solving skills.

Demonstrated ability to lead multi‑functional teams and deliver complex projects on time.

Exceptional communication skills, able to convey complex concepts to diverse audiences.

Experience with utility regulatory models and regulated finance.

Ability to build relationships and influence stakeholders at all levels, both internally and externally.

Commitment to fostering a culture of high performance, continuous improvement, and diversity, equity, and inclusion.

A valid driver’s licence with a safe driving history that meets National Grid’s Safe Driver policy is required.

Interested candidates should demonstrate a passion for energy transformation, a track record of strategic leadership, and the ability to inspire teams and stakeholders.

Salary Information Downstate, NY: $209,000 – $246,000.

Upstate, NY: $174,000 – $205,000.
